The Pharmacy Technician obtains new patient’s clinical and prescription plan coverage information, reviews new prescriptions, and/or prescription updates. This position is categorized as compliance critical and requires responsibility for ensuring continual and proper compliance with all division, corporate, and regulatory requirements.

Education:
Typically requires a minimum of two years of relevant ambulatory pharmacy experience; a bachelor's degree is preferred. A pharmacy technician certification from a recognized organization such as PTCB or equivalent is required. State certification is acceptable if it meets or exceeds national standards.
